    My "M" maker marked Feldgendarmerie gorget came out of the ground in Barta, Kurland... it was found along with a few other gorgets. At the very least I see no reason to doubt my example.
    Hard to doubt that one when you know where it came from. Thanks for the input slados28, it has made the discussion much more interesting.

    Quote by maximus71 View Post
    I am looking to acquire a cardboard backed version, less chance of being faked.
    As far as my information goes it might be that the cardboard color is not brown(ish), but a lighter grey!
    Such gorget does exist in an old US collection (the only one I thought could be okay).
    Purchasing in a hurry is never good. If you have the time, you probably will find one!
